In an era when secure data sharing is as critical as advanced weaponry, a small Swedish startup is quietly equipping Europe with the tools to harness sensitive information without compromising privacy.
SynData AB, based in Stockholm, specializes in “synthetic data” – artificially generated datasets that mirror real information yet contain no personal identifiers . The company’s platform enables organizations to unlock valuable insights from restricted data by creating lifelike replicas that evade privacy violations .
